Hy3DGenerateMeshMultiView:
Hy3DGenerateMeshMultiView is a powerful node designed to facilitate the generation of 3D meshes from multiple viewpoints, enhancing the depth and detail of the resulting models. This node is particularly beneficial for AI artists looking to create complex and realistic 3D representations by leveraging multiple perspectives. By integrating various views, it ensures that the generated mesh captures intricate details and nuances that might be missed when using a single viewpoint. This capability is crucial for applications requiring high fidelity and precision in 3D modeling, such as virtual reality, gaming, and digital art. The node's primary goal is to streamline the process of mesh generation by automatically synthesizing data from multiple angles, thus providing a comprehensive and cohesive 3D model that is both visually appealing and structurally sound.
Hy3DGenerateMeshMultiView Input Parameters:
multi_views
The multi_views parameter is essential for the operation of the Hy3DGenerateMeshMultiView node, as it specifies the collection of different viewpoints from which the 3D mesh will be generated. This parameter allows you to input a series of images or data points representing various angles of the subject, which the node will then use to construct a detailed and accurate 3D model. The quality and number of views provided can significantly impact the final mesh's detail and accuracy. While there is no strict minimum or maximum number of views required, providing a diverse set of angles will generally yield better results. The default setting typically assumes a standard set of views, but you can customize this to suit specific needs or artistic goals.
Hy3DGenerateMeshMultiView Output Parameters:
generated_mesh
The generated_mesh output parameter represents the final 3D model created by the Hy3DGenerateMeshMultiView node. This output is a comprehensive mesh that integrates data from all provided viewpoints, resulting in a detailed and cohesive 3D representation. The generated mesh is crucial for further applications, such as rendering, animation, or integration into virtual environments. It serves as the foundation for any subsequent texturing or detailing processes, providing a robust and versatile model that can be adapted to various artistic or technical requirements.
